libstdc++-6.dll

版本: ×îаæ
大小: 1.48MB
日期: 2020/4/23
MD5: c56de9a4fa1f04db37c03944b58220ce
下载 libstdc++-6.dll

文件已通过安全检测,可放心下载使用

libstdc++-6.dll

libstdc++-6.dll 文件说明

libstdc++-6.dll下载:功能、修复与常见问题全面指南

功能介绍

libstdc++-6.dll是GNU C++标准库的一部分,提供了C++程序运行所需的核心功能,如内存管理、异常处理和模板支持。它是许多基于C++开发的应用程序和游戏的依赖文件。

应用关联

  • Mingw-w64开发的应用程序
  • Qt框架开发的程序
  • 某些开源游戏(如0 A.D.)

错误信息

  • 无法启动程序,因为计算机中丢失libstdc++-6.dll。
  • libstdc++-6.dll未找到,重新安装程序可能会解决此问题。
  • 应用程序无法启动,因为libstdc++-6.dll文件损坏。

解决方案

  1. 重新安装依赖该DLL的应用程序或游戏。
  2. 从可信来源下载libstdc++-6.dll文件并放置到系统目录(如C:\Windows\System32)。
  3. 运行系统文件检查工具(sfc /scannow)修复系统文件。

版本差异

不同Windows版本下此DLL的差异较小,但32位和64位系统需要匹配的DLL版本。64位系统可能需要将32位DLL放入SysWOW64目录。

替代方案

某些现代C++程序可能使用更新的标准库如libc++或Microsoft的MSVC运行时库,但libstdc++-6.dll仍是许多开源项目的依赖。

常见问题

问:下载libstdc++-6.dll是否安全?
答:建议从官方或可信来源下载,避免恶意软件。
问:为什么安装程序后仍提示缺少DLL?
答:可能是路径问题,尝试将DLL文件复制到程序所在目录。

相关DLL文件

技术级别: 中级重要性: 中等

安装指南

方法一:复制到程序目录

  1. 下载 libstdc++-6.dll 文件
  2. 找到需要此DLL文件的程序所在目录
  3. 将DLL文件复制到该目录中
  4. 重新启动程序

方法二:复制到系统目录

  1. 下载 libstdc++-6.dll 文件
  2. 对于64位Windows系统:
    • 将DLL文件复制到 C:\Windows\System32(如果是64位DLL)
    • 将DLL文件复制到 C:\Windows\SysWOW64(如果是32位DLL)
  3. 对于32位Windows系统:
    • 将DLL文件复制到 C:\Windows\System32
  4. 重新启动计算机

方法三:注册DLL文件

  1. 下载 libstdc++-6.dll 文件
  2. 将DLL文件复制到系统目录(如上所述)
  3. 以管理员身份打开命令提示符(右键点击开始菜单,选择"命令提示符(管理员)")
  4. 输入命令:regsvr32 libstdc++-6.dll
  5. 点击回车执行命令
  6. 如果成功,将显示"DllRegisterServer in libstdc++-6.dll succeeded"的消息